Seniors Cody Roberts of Richland (4A) and Joe Wertz of Hanford (3A) were named the CBBN Swimmers of the Year.
Moses Lake's Tony St. Onge (4A) and Hanford's Kathy Piper (3A) were named Coaches of the Year.

Change for the worse
Change for the worse
With regard to the name change by Richland Light Opera Company (RLOC), Mid-Columbia Musical Theater is not a name as much as it is a catagory heading.
This catagory heading could be found in a newspaper, if that newspaper were cleaver enough to include such a headings in its entertainment section, and would include listings of efforts by Columbia Basin College, area high schools, The Academy of Children's Theater and others.
As a former RLOC board member, it saddens me to see "RLOC" being directed into obscurity like this after all these years of contribution to the enrichment of our community.
